Upstate radio personality dies

GREENVILLE, S.C. – Upstate radio talk show host Russ Cassell, 60, passed away at his home on Saturday.

Cassell was the host of "The Russ Cassell Show," a popular weekday morning talk show on WORD-FM, where he worked for the past 20 years.

"There are some radio personalities who are larger than life. That was Cassell," said WORD Operations Manager Bob McLain. "He was passionate about what he believed and was dedicated to keeping people informed."

According to the Greenville County Coroner's Office, a deputy coroner was called to Cassell's home Saturday morning and determined that Cassell died from natural causes.

Funeral arrangements have not been announced.

The station will remember and pay tribute to Cassell with special programming from 8 a.m. to 12 noon during the week of October 13.
